Tuesday's presentation on North Carolina’s three wonderful regions — from our cool, misty mountains to our breezy coastal plains — reminded me how proud I am to call the Tar Heel State home. Naturally, our conversation turned to one of my favorite topics… food!

When the group began talking about North Carolina’s top agricultural exports, I couldn’t resist sharing that sweet potatoes are our state’s #1 exported vegetable crop. That little fun fact must’ve stuck with me, because on my drive home that evening, all I could think about was one of my favorite comfort foods: Sweet Potato Fries with Roasted Marshmallow Dip.

I
ngredients

  • 4 sweet potatoes, peeled and cut into sticks

  • 3 Tbsp olive oil (I love Bacon Olive Oil from Bad Daddy’s for a smoky twist)

  • Sea salt, to taste

  • ½ bag large marshmallows

  • ½ cup heavy cream

  • Optional but divine: A sprinkle of cinnamon for a warm, fragrant finish


Instructions

  1. Prep the Potatoes: Peel and slice into uniform sticks or wedges for even baking.

  2. Season & Toss: In a large bowl, coat the fries with olive oil, sea salt, and a touch of cinnamon (if you’re feeling fancy).

  3. Bake Until Crisp: Preheat the oven to 475°F. Spread fries in a single layer on a parchment-lined baking sheet. Bake for 25–30 minutes, flipping halfway through.

  4. Roast the Marshmallows: Line a small pan with foil, add marshmallows in a single layer and roast for about 5 minutes until golden and puffed.

  5. Blend the Dip: Transfer those gooey beauties into a blender, add heavy cream, and blend until smooth and silky. Add a splash more cream if needed.

  6. Serve with Style: Plate your fries, pour the dip into a small bowl, and finish with a dusting of cinnamon. Serve warm and watch them disappear!
